The Summer Donut Sale, also known as the Summer Donuts Extravaganza, for The Simpsons: Tapped Out was released on August 4, 2014, with two new offers from Gil for donuts, cash, and prizes. Gil's first offer was for a Dumpster of 576 donuts plus a Premium Box containing one of 13 randomly awarded premium buildings. Gil's second offer was for a Tray of 132 donuts plus 10,000 money.

On August 8, 2014, an in-game update added a new icon (the Premium Box) to the build menu. When tapped, the icon activated a menu titled "Premium Stuff" and contained a section showing the Gil offer and how much time it had left before ending. This was in addition to being able to access the offer through the normal "Premium Stuff" menu that was present when the offer first launched (see Gallery for images).

The offer ended when the timer ran down to zero on August 12, 2014, at 8am GMT.

Premium Box[edit]

Here are the buildings and decorations the player could have won from the Premium Box along with the odds of winning them. If the player already owned an item, one of two non-unique consolation prizes was awarded instead.

Odds If already owned
Duff Stadium 0.090909% Ferris Wheel
Try 'N' Save 0.181818%
Aztec Theatre 0.272727%
Springfield Observatory 0.363636%
Planet Hype 0.454545%
Mount Carlmore 0.545454%
Fireworks, Candy & Puppies 0.636363% Lard Lad Donuts
Asia de Cuba 0.727272%
Open Air Stage 0.818181%
Sprawl-Mart 0.90909%
Springfield Museum of Natural History 1%
